Why “Two One-Shots” Changes Everything About Surfing
Standard surf runs let you carry any loadout. Many players spam the AWP or Deagle endlessly, respawning instantly after falls. But csgo surf map completion two one shots forces economy-like discipline: you get exactly two one-shot-capable weapons for the entire map. Once both are used—or if you drop them—you cannot kill again. Since many surf servers require you to eliminate bots to open doors or trigger checkpoints, running out means restarting from spawn.
This constraint transforms surfing from a movement-only activity into a hybrid of parkour and tactical resource management. You must:
- Plan which sections demand a kill
- Decide which weapon to use where (AWP vs. Deagle vs. Scout)
- Avoid accidental weapon drops on tricky jumps
- Manage ammo strictly (some maps don’t refill)
Most public guides ignore these layers. They assume infinite respawns = infinite guns. Not here.
Weapon Pair Breakdown: What Actually Works
Not all one-shot weapons are equal in surf. Damage falloff, clip size, switch speed, and hitbox priority matter more than raw power. Below is a comparison of viable pairs tested across 15+ popular surf maps (surf_utopia_v3, surf_ski_2, surf_gravity, etc.).
| Weapon Pair | Avg. Kill Range (units) | Switch Speed (ms) | Clip Size | Ammo Pickup? | Best For | Failure Risk |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| AWP + Deagle | 8192 / 2048 | 650 | 1 / 7 | Yes / Yes | Long sightlines, precise triggers | High (drop AWP mid-air) |
| AWP + SSG 08 (Scout) | 8192 / 4096 | 550 | 1 / 5 | Yes / Yes | Fast switches, medium-range bots | Medium |
| Deagle + Revolver (R8) | 2048 / 2048 | 700 | 7 / 8 | Yes / Rare | Close-quarters checkpoints | Very High (R8 unreliable on moving bots) |
| AWP + G3SG1 | 8192 / 3072 | 600 | 1 / 20 | Yes / No | Spam-friendly long range | Low-Medium |
| SSG 08 + Deagle | 4096 / 2048 | 500 | 5 / 7 | Yes / Yes | Balanced speed & reliability | Low |
Key Insight: The AWP + SSG 08 combo wins for most maps. The Scout’s faster deploy and higher mobility let you recover from minor air errors while still guaranteeing one-shot kills up to mid-range. The AWP handles distant triggers (e.g., laser gates at the end of surf_summer).
Avoid the R8 Revolver. Its inconsistent hit registration on non-player entities (like surf bots) causes silent failures—your shot registers visually but doesn’t count as a kill for map logic.

FAQ
What counts as a “one-shot” weapon in CS:GO?
Any weapon that can kill a full-health, unarmored player (or standard surf bot) with a single body shot at close range. This includes AWP, SSG 08, G3SG1, SCAR-20, Deagle, and R8 Revolver. Note: Shotguns don’t qualify—they require multiple pellets to register as a “kill” in map logic.
Can I pick up weapons dropped by bots?
No. Surf bots don’t drop usable weapons. Any pickups on the map are pre-placed by the mapper and usually disabled in “two one-shots” challenges. Assume you only have your initial two weapons.
Do I need to kill real players?
No. All required kills are against static or scripted bots placed by the map author. PvP is disabled on legitimate surf servers.
Why does my kill not trigger the next section?
Possible reasons: (1) You used the wrong weapon (map requires AWP specifically), (2) Bot hitbox wasn’t fully loaded (wait 1 sec after spawn), or (3) Server plugin interference. Test on a local listen server first.
Is this challenge possible on all surf maps?
No. Only maps with explicit kill-triggered progression support it. Look for tags like “combat surf” or “trigger_killer” in the map name/description. Pure movement maps (e.g., `surf_mesa`) don’t require any kills.
How do I practice without wasting time?
Load the map locally with `map surf_mapname`. Spawn bots with `bot_add_t` and practice individual kill jumps. Use `sv_cheats 1; noclip` to fly to sections quickly. Never attempt full runs until each segment is consistent.
